Live Trading System
A high-frequency trading system with Kite integration, designed for automated Bank Nifty futures trading with real-time monitoring, latency tracking, and comprehensive risk management.
Features
Core Trading System
- Kite Integration: Full authentication and live data streaming
- Real-time Tick Processing: Ultra-low latency tick data processing with Redis caching
- Order Management: Automated order placement, monitoring, and execution
- Strategy Framework: Adapter pattern for multiple trading strategies
- Paper Trading: Safe testing environment before live deployment
Bank Nifty Strategy
- Automated Entry: Market buy order at 9:45 AM
- Profit Target: Automatic sell order 200 points above entry
- Stop Loss: Automatic sell order 100 points below entry
- Market Exit: Forced exit at 3:15 PM to avoid overnight charges
- Partial Fill Handling: Intelligent quantity management for partial executions

Strategy Details
Bank Nifty Strategy
Entry Logic:
- Market opens at 9:15 AM
- System health check at 8:45 AM
- Market buy order placed at exactly 9:45 AM
Exit Logic:
- Profit target: Sell order 200 points above entry
- Stop loss: Sell order 100 points below entry
- Market exit: Force sell at 3:15 PM
Risk Management:
- Partial fill handling
- Transaction cost tracking
- Email notifications for all major events

Troubleshooting
Common Issues
-
Authentication Failed
- Check API key and access token
- Verify request token is valid
- Ensure Kite account is active
-
No Tick Data
- Check WebSocket connection
- Verify market is open
- Check symbol subscription
-
High Latency
- Monitor system resources
- Check network connectivity
- Review Redis performance
-
Orders Not Placing
- Verify authentication
- Check account balance
- Review order parameters
